In which regions the heat will weaken tomorrow - forecast from Didenko.
On Friday, July 11, hot weather is expected in Ukraine. In some regions, the air temperature may reach up to +35 °C.
Weather forecaster reported this on Telegram.
According to the forecaster, the western part of the country is expected to experience +18...+22 °C, the north will be a bit cooler - up to +25...+29 °C, while in Sumy region the temperature will rise to +30 °C. In the central regions, +26...+29 °C is expected, in Vinnytsia up to +22 °C, and in Dnipropetrovsk +35 °C.
In the southeast of the country, at least +28 °C is expected, particularly in Odesa. Also, +35 °C in Zaporizhia region and Crimea. Furthermore, it will be the hottest in the east - where the temperature will rise to +34...+38 °C.
In the mountainous areas and in the west of the country, rain with thunderstorms is possible, as well as short summer downpours in some regions. In other parts of Ukraine, no precipitation is expected.
In Kyiv, the air temperature during the day will be +25...+27 °C.
According to the general forecast, in July Ukrainians may observe sharp changes in weather conditions, heavy rains, and drought in different regions of the country.
We remind you that Lutsk has just been hit by a heavy rain, which has led to flooding of streets and complicated transport movements. In Lviv, local authorities warned residents about the threat of serious flooding.
